A lot of you have probably come across this but I hadnt.You log on to laptop/computer and voiced message comes up that you have been scammed and all your details are at risk and your computer will be locked in 5 minutes unless you ring a "toll free phone number" 0800-----.It is a scam that has caught out many people .Run a security test on your virus protector to check all is OK.I got details off Google of scam as well. In Windows open Task Manager, select processes, browser, then right click and select 'end process'. Usually does the trick.
